QID 378495: Red Hat OpenJDK 8u332 Windows Builds release and Security Update (RHSA-2022:1492)

This release of the Red Hat build of OpenJDK 8 (8u332) for Windows serves as a replacement for the Red Hat build of OpenJDK 8 (8u322) and includes security and bug fixes, and enhancements.

OpenJDK: Unbounded memory allocation when compiling crafted XPath expressions (JAXP, 8270504) (CVE-2022-21426).

OpenJDK: Missing check for negative ObjectIdentifier (Libraries, 8275151) (CVE-2022-21443).

OpenJDK: Improper object-to-string conversion in AnnotationInvocationHandler (Libraries, 8277672) (CVE-2022-21434).

OpenJDK: Defective secure validation in Apache Santuario (Libraries, 8278008) (CVE-2022-21476).

OpenJDK: URI parsing inconsistencies (JNDI, 8278972) (CVE-2022-21496).
Affected Versions:
Red Hat build of OpenJDK 8 (8u322) and later Versions and Prior to OpenJDK 8 (8u332)

QID Detection Logic (Authenticated)
This QID checks for the below registry keys HKLM\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all" ,"HKLM\SOFTWARE\Wow6432Node\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Uninstall and sub values to check Publisher and Display version.

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ized read access to a subset of Java SE accessible data.

  • CVSS V3 rated as High - 7.5 severity.
  • CVSS V2 rated as Medium - 5 severity.
